From the site of Dr. Martin L. King, Jr.'s first public speech to award-winning historic preservation, Downtown Dublin offers over 70 historical sites to explore, as well as a full calendar of festivals and events at Market on Madison. Sidewalk access throughout Downtown, parks, and pedestrian plazas make joining in the action a joy, and the Dublin-Laurens Heritage Center in the Laurens County Library collects, preserves, and makes accessible genealogical and information.

A Wealth of Options
With three local golf courses, two area nature preserves, fifteen community parks with sport fields, walking trails, gyms, a water park, Riverwalk Park with access to paddling on the Oconee River, Dublin delights the outdoor enthusiast.
Riverview Park and Golf Club is open to the public, and is situated on over 67 acres along the Oconee River. Rated 4 out of 5 stars by golflink.com, Riverview has 18 holes over 6,161 yards with a par of 72.
Dublin Country Club features 18 holes over 6,310 yards with a par of 72. A private club, Dublin Country Club offers tennis and Junior Olympic swimming pool and the clubhouse is equipped with a dining room, private dining rooms, and a ball room.
Green Acres Golf & Recreation Center is a public course with 18 holes over 6,454 yards with a par of 72.
